①导入相关扩展包 ②获取数据集 ③划分数据集 ④决策树预估器(estimator) ⑤模型评估 方法一:直接对比测试集的真实值和预测值 方法二:计算准确率 ⑥决策树可视化(将结果写入 ...
首先对数据进行读取与处理 然后实现KNN分类算法 上边是把原始数据集切割为测试集和训练集,然后创建KNN对象进行训练和测试 ...
2019-09-15 16:54 0 1538 推荐指数:
①导入相关扩展包 ②获取数据集 ③划分数据集 ④决策树预估器(estimator) ⑤模型评估 方法一:直接对比测试集的真实值和预测值 方法二:计算准确率 ⑥决策树可视化(将结果写入 ...
目录 数据集处理 数据获取 数据划分 可视化 方法1 DecisionTree 类定义 构建决策树 基尼值 基尼系数 寻找划分维度 构建决策树 ...
鸢尾花数据分类,通过Python实现KNN分类算法。 项目来源:https://aistudio.baidu.com/aistudio/projectdetail/1988428 数据集来源:鸢尾花数据集https://aistudio.baidu.com/aistudio ...
sepal length sepal width petal length petal width ...
)与自变量之 间存在线性相关的关系,逻辑回归模型定义如下: 二、鸢尾花分类问题的思路分 ...
作者有话说 最近学习了一下BP神经网络,写篇随笔记录一下得到的一些结果和代码,该随笔会比较简略,对一些简单的细节不加以说明。 目录 BP算法简要推导 应用实例 PYTHON代码 BP算法简要推导 该部分用一个$2\times3\times 2\times1$的神经网络 ...
注:本人纯粹为了练手熟悉各个方法的用法 使用高斯朴素贝叶斯对鸢尾花数据进行分类 代码: 图片显示: 正确率: ...
包含三个花的品种(Iris setosa(山鸢尾),Iris virginica(北美鸢尾),Iris versicolor(变色鸢尾)) 每个品种各50个样 每个样本四个特征参数(萼片长度和宽度、花瓣长度和宽度) scikit-learn自带一些经典的数据集,如iris,digits ...